There are growing calls for Joe Biden to use his new executive order imposing sanctions on militant Israeli settlers to also target political leaders, including government ministers responsible for orchestrating attacks on Palestinians, The Guardian writes.

Pro-Israel groups and others in the U.S. say the order is a potentially major blow to the West Bank settlement movement, in part because financial sanctions could prevent even Israeli banks from doing business in some occupied territories.

Human rights groups also want to see measures put in place to stop U.S. organizations from donating tens of millions of dollars to settlers each year.

The Biden administration has not said how broadly it would apply the order after initially imposing sanctions on just four settlers responsible for escalating attacks on Palestinians, including the expulsion of entire villages from their homes.

Josh Paul, a former State Department official who resigned over U.S. arms supplies for Israel’s current war in Gaza, argues that the order is worded broadly enough to allow the administration to target those who enable and facilitate the surge in killings, beatings and forced displacements. This is driven in part by far-right members of the Israeli government, such as National Security Minister Itamar Ben-Gvir, who intend to expel Palestinians as a step toward annexing all or part of the occupied territories.

“I think the order can and should apply to members of the current Israeli government, including Ben-Gvir, but not only,” said Josh Paul. – The order is a small step forward and gradual. On the one hand, I would say that it certainly doesn’t go far enough. But it also has the potential to be used much more widely than it has to date.”

Michael Schaeffer Omerman, director of Israel-Palestine research at Democracy for the Arab World Now, a group founded by slain Saudi journalist Jamal Khashoggi, said if sanctions were applied more widely, they could have a significant impact.

“The potential is to completely cut off funding for the settlement movement and the organizations that support it. This is a very wide and powerful weapon. But we have to see how they use it,” he said.

Josh Paul suspects the order is a warning shot to pressure the Israeli government to rein in the settlers, who often operate under Israeli military or police protection, for fear the violence could escalate into a full-blown conflict in the West Bank. But he wonders whether Biden is interested in addressing the broader issue of settlements and the 700,000 Israelis living in the occupied territories as an obstacle to peace.

“The problem is not forced settlers. They are low hanging fruit. The problem is the settlement enterprise, and this enterprise is funded, supported, made possible by private donations from the US and the tacit support of the US government. From time to time, secretaries of state or presidents appear to condemn announcements of new settlements, but then do absolutely nothing to prevent this construction,” he said.

Others see the order as a chance to change the face of the settlement movement.

T’ruah, a New York-based group of rabbis who advocate for human rights, hailed Biden’s order as “a really positive first step that has a lot of potential.” But T’ruah director Rabbi Jill Jacobs said the White House should take action by targeting “the real leaders of the violent settler movement, including the heads of the organizations that incite that violence.”

“There are a number of settler organizations in Israel whose leadership has been charged, and in some cases even convicted, with incitement and terror. The next step is to look at the leaders of these organizations,” she said.

Jacobs argues that the move would include far more prominent figures than the four little-known settlers already sanctioned, including current and former members of the Israeli parliament. She said Biden’s order should also be used to cut off American funding to extremist Jewish groups in the occupied territories, including some with close ties to the Kach movement, founded by American-born extremist rabbi Meir Kahane and banned in Israel as a terrorist group.

“They also fund yeshivas like Od Yosef Chai in Yitzhar, one of the most extremist settlements. Settler attacks often occur from this settlement, incited by rabbis at the yeshiva,” she said.

In a rare prosecution of Rabbi Yosef Elitzur of Yitzhar, he was convicted three years ago of inciting violence against Palestinians. Another yeshiva rabbi has written a book arguing that religious law allows Jews to kill non-Jewish babies because of “the future danger that would arise if they were allowed to grow up to be evil people like their parents,” The Guardian explains.

In 2015, the Israeli newspaper Haaretz reported that at least 50 organizations across the United States were involved in fundraising for Israeli settlements.

T’ruah previously asked U.S. tax authorities to investigate several U.S. groups it accuses of funding Lehava, Yitzhar Yeshiva and other settlements with a history of violence or extremist groups. These include the New York-based Israel Central Fund, which also helps finance the Israel Land Trust, which is responsible for expelling Palestinian families from their homes to make way for Jewish settlers.

Jacobs claims that money collected in the US also goes to Honenu, a group linked to Ben-Gvir that pays cash to Israelis convicted of terrorism, including Yigal Amir, who assassinated Prime Minister Yitzhak Rabin in 1995.

Another American group, Friends of Ir David, funds Elad, the Israeli settlement organization responsible for the forced relocation of Palestinians, as it seeks to “Judaize” occupied East Jerusalem.

Biden’s order bans individuals from traveling to the United States and freezes their assets there. It quickly became apparent that the measures could have a significant impact on settlers who do not have a direct connection to the US after Israeli banks froze accounts belonging to the targeted individuals under US law.

Omerman argues that imposing sanctions on a wide range of settler leaders and those who support them could have real consequences.

“Let’s take someone living in a settlement. He has a mortgage. If he is on the sanctions list, what happens to the mortgage? Will the Israeli bank cancel it? Does the Israeli government create a bank just to issue mortgages to settlers, which is then itself subject to sanctions. The Jewish National Fund and the World Zionist Organization are involved in allocating and providing land to settlers, which is inherently part of the system,” he said.

“But none of this happens without political will. We don’t know what the red lines are, the triggers that the administration has set domestically as it looks to expand sanctions. If they don’t at least offer a second round, then they won’t create deterrence. It seems ridiculous to impose sanctions on these four people who are nobody, but in fact it is not aimed at them. This is directed against the Israeli government.”

Josh Paul believes the Biden administration is genuinely concerned about events in the West Bank.

“I think the Biden administration understands the enormous and imminent risk of the collapse of the Palestinian Authority in the West Bank, which would be an absolute disaster,” he said.

But Paul added that the sanctions order was also a domestic political move taken in the face of sharp criticism from Arab American voters and many other liberal Democrats over Biden’s support for Israel’s attack on Gaza even as the death toll of Palestinians rose to dozens thousand.

“I had a conversation with an Arab-American activist a couple of days ago who told me that settler sanctions were announced and they got 50 messages from the administration saying, ‘Look what we’re doing, isn’t it great? ?’ So it shows that there is an inherently political aspect to this,” Paul said.
